  3. Nan Wynn was born on May 8, 1915 in York, Pennsylvania, USA. She was an actress, known for A Shot in the Dark (1941), Pardon My Sarong (1942) and My Gal Sal (1942). She was married to John Pius Small, Dr. Thomas Wolfe Baylek and Cy Howard. She died on March 23, 1971 in Santa Monica, California, USA.

    Radio and band singer Nan Wynn reached the height of her popularity during the late 1930s. From 1938 to mid-1940, her voice was heard regularly over the airwaves and on a number of memorable recordings.
